У меня есть richTextBox редактор, который содержит слои изображения adorner поверх каждого слова.
Я хочу напечатать документ в хорошем формате и напечатать adorner слои изображений.
Есть ли способ, которым я могу это сделать?
Я пытался PrintDialog, но он не печатал слои с надписью.

Мне удалось напечатать слой Adorner, связанный с элементом, используя http://social.msdn.microsoft.com/Forums/en-US/wpf/thread/ae8312df-9ed9-4c4c-951b-42cee5427afa/. Я не знаю, сработает ли это для RichTextBox, я не смог добавить Adorner внутри RichTextBox.

Поскольку в Adorner добавлен OnRender, мне пришлось подождать, пока все не будет отрисовано на экране, прежде чем печатать его (отсюда кнопка Print), если я печатал в функции Window_Loaded, я не получил слой Adorner.

Стиль для ContentControl необходим для печати AdornerLayer.

Код следует:

<Window x:Class="WpfApplication1.Window1"
xmlns="http://schemas.microsoft.com/winfx/2006/xaml/presentation"
xmlns:x="http://schemas.microsoft.com/winfx/2006/xaml"
Title="Window1" Height="300" Width="300" Loaded="Window_Loaded">
<Window.Resources>
    <Style TargetType="{x:Type ContentControl}">
  <Setter Property="Template">
    <Setter.Value>
      <ControlTemplate TargetType="{x:Type ContentControl}">
        <AdornerDecorator>
          <ContentPresenter
                    Content="{TemplateBinding Content}"
                    ContentTemplate="{TemplateBinding ContentTemplate}" />
        </AdornerDecorator>
      </ControlTemplate>
    </Setter.Value>
  </Setter>
</Style>
</Window.Resources>
<ContentControl Name="MyContent">
    <StackPanel>
<Grid Name="MyGrid" Margin="10">
    <RichTextBox Name="MyDoc" Margin="2">
        <FlowDocument Name="MyFlow">
            <Paragraph Name="MyParagraph">
                I am a flow document. Would you like to edit me?
                    <Bold>Go ahead.</Bold>
            </Paragraph>

            <Paragraph Foreground="Blue">
                I am blue I am blue I am blue.
            </Paragraph>
        </FlowDocument>
    </RichTextBox>
</Grid>
        <Button Click="Button_Click">Print</Button>
        </StackPanel>
</ContentControl>

Код окна

 public partial class Window1 : Window
{
    public Window1()
    {
        InitializeComponent();
    }

    private void Window_Loaded(object sender, RoutedEventArgs e)
    {
        var myAdornerLayer = AdornerLayer.GetAdornerLayer(MyDoc);
        myAdornerLayer.Add(new SimpleCircleAdorner(MyDoc));


    }

    private void Button_Click(object sender, RoutedEventArgs e)
    {
        LocalPrintServer ps = new LocalPrintServer();
        PrintQueue pq = ps.DefaultPrintQueue;
        XpsDocumentWriter xpsdw = PrintQueue.CreateXpsDocumentWriter(pq);
        PrintTicket pt = pq.UserPrintTicket;
        if (xpsdw != null)
        {
            pt.PageOrientation = PageOrientation.Portrait;
            PageMediaSize pageMediaSize = new PageMediaSize(this.ActualWidth, this.ActualHeight);
            pt.PageMediaSize = pageMediaSize;

            xpsdw.Write(MyContent);
        }
    }
}

Adorner от Microsoft SimpleCircleAdorner .
